Greek-English Dictionary
Strongs: G2385
Greek: Ἰάκωβος
Transliteration: Iakōbos
Pronunciation: ee-ak'-o-bos
Part of Speech: Noun Masculine
Bible Usage: James.
Definition:
Jacobus the name of three Israelites
James = "supplanter"
1. son of Zebedee, an apostle and brother of the apostle John, commonly called James the greater or elder, slain by Herod, Acts
2. an apostle, son of Alphaeus, called the less
3. James the half-brother of Christ
4. an unknown James, father of the apostle Judas (?)
